Hi Ive been using TTS4 with no issues, but for some reason it wont connect to the motor/cadence using the Fortius T1942 head unit?
Ive tried reinstalling the drivers using TTS4driver setup app which executed with no issues but still get a red cross on both the motor/cadence in TTS4.
Then tried to reset TTS4 using the support tool. This has now removed both the motor/cadence devices from the installed devices and when it rescans nothing is found? Ive included this screen from TTS4. Also included a snip of the installed MS drivers when the the USB from the T1942 head unit is connected.
Ive tested the motor/cadence by connecting the usb to another laptop and all seems fine, so seems to look like a driver issue on the laptop.
Any help most appreciated...

Hmm... Personally I would uninstall TTS4 (make sure you keep your .lic license file or you will be uber-stuffed), then uninstall any drivers in device manager. Then clean the registry - make sure you make a back up of the registry too - and only remove entries assosociated with 'Tacx' and 'Fortius' (think there was one more, but can't remember at the moment). Reboot and reinstall TTS4 (move back the .lic file after installation).

I am pretty sure you started Scan Mode (on your Screenshot TTS4 is not in Scan Mode)
I have an old iFlow that needed a few more attempts to get connected.
I removed all cables and plugged them in again,
started Scan again and then I did a little cycling.
After a short time mit brake and control unit had been available, a little mor patience was necessary to get my HR and Cadence Sensor via ANT+ USB connected.
Good luck.
